2025 PBA Mock Draft: San Miguel with a high pick!



Here is our updated mock draft! 

#1 DYIP Quentin Milliora-Brown - Even though there are a lot of question marks surrounding QMB, I still think that he is still the top price with the current potential pool for this draft.

#2 PHX Michael Phillips - I think Phoenix will have a hard time at this spot but it will be hard to say no to Michael.

#3 BWE Kobe Paras - If this is the year that Kobe will try to reignite his career, Blackwater will open their arms to him.

#4 NLEX CJ Lane - They will go for the best center available and I think CJ is that guy at this point of the draft.

#5 MAG Rhenz Abando - Magnolia only have Zav Lucero as the clearest part of their future. Finding Abando will add another guy to that.

#6 SMB Jason Brickman - They do not have a young point guard in their roster. Brickman-Perez tandem could be something special.

#7 NOR Geo Chiu - Northport should target a bigman at this point of the draft. Chiu should be the choice here because of his size.

#8 XERS DJ Fenner - Fenner is not part of the Strong Group competing in Dubai. But I still think he is an excellent fit with Converge.

#9 ROS Will Gozum - Coach Yeng will go first for a center because he understands the importance of having center depth as mush as possible.

#10 MER JD Cagulangan - The cnnection of UP to MVP group will make this choice easy for Meralco. Cagulangan has all the tools to be special.

#11 BGSM Clint Escamis - I am not yet sure of the hype around Escamis but I am pretty sure Ginebra will be happy to have him.

#12 ROS Robin Duncan - Is he the next unknown Filipino-Foreigner that will become a star in the PBA? There is a good chance for that.
